Absa CashSend Reversal: Cancel Online or in ChatWallet

An unredeemed Absa CashSend can be managed in Online Banking or cancelled in ChatWallet. In ChatWallet, open My transactions → Manage CashSends → Unredeemed, select the payment and choose Cancel.

Quick answer: choose the current status

Listed as unredeemed: cancel it in ChatWallet or manage it in Absa Online Banking now.
SMS missing or payout fails: resend the withdrawal code from the unredeemed transaction. If the ATM did not dispense cash, note the ATM number and call the relevant Absa help line.
Already redeemed: self-service cancellation is no longer available. Contact the recipient, or report suspected fraud to Absa and SAPS.

Cancel an unredeemed CashSend in ChatWallet

Use only Absa's verified WhatsApp number, 086 000 2428:

  1. 1

    Start ChatWallet

    Send “Hi” to 086 000 2428 and enter your ChatWallet PIN.

  2. 2

    Open the transaction list

    Choose More options, then Wallet Options or My transactions, and select Manage CashSends.

  3. 3

    Choose the unredeemed payment

    Open Transaction list, choose Unredeemed and select the CashSend you want to stop.

  4. 4

    Cancel the CashSend

    Open CashSend or Withdrawal options, choose Cancel and confirm the correct transaction.

Manage an unredeemed CashSend in Online Banking

  1. 1

    Sign in to Absa Online Banking

    Use Absa’s official site and choose Full Service.

  2. 2

    Open CashSend

    Go to Payments, choose CashSend and open View or Manage unredeemed transactions.

  3. 3

    Select the correct transaction

    Check the cellphone number, amount and status before choosing Cancel.

  4. 4

    Keep the confirmation

    Save the result and check the sending account. Absa does not publish a universal reflection time or promise that the original send fee is refunded.

Absa Cellphone Banking

*120*2272#

Absa documents this code for sending CashSend, not cancelling it. Use Online Banking or ChatWallet for an unredeemed transaction.

If the SMS is missing or withdrawal fails

  • Missing SMS: find the unredeemed transaction in Online Banking and use the withdrawal-code resend option before cancelling and paying for a new send.
  • Transaction missing: do not assume it was paid out. Call CashSend support on 0860 111 123 with the date, amount and cellphone number.
  • ChatWallet ATM failure: if an ATM does not dispense the cash or the item disappears, note the ATM number and call ChatWallet support on 0860 286 286.
  • Wrong number: cancel while it is still listed as unredeemed; after redemption, recovery is not guaranteed.

What the 30-day rule actually says

Absa's personal CashSend page says the transaction is available for 30 days. It does not say on that page when an expired personal CashSend is refunded, or how long a return takes. Do not rely on an automatic refund claim: cancel an unredeemed payment now, or contact CashSend support on 0860 111 123 if it has expired.

If the cash has already been collected

Cancellation is for an unredeemed CashSend. Once collected, your options change:

  • Wrong person: ask the recipient to return the money. Absa cannot guarantee recovery after payout.
  • Scam or unauthorised transaction: call Absa Fraud on 0860 557 557 or +27 11 501 5089 from abroad, preserve the evidence and report it to SAPS.

Fees and a ChatWallet wording trap

  • Absa's public 2026 pricing documents do not list a separate CashSend cancellation fee, but they also do not say the original sending fee is refunded. Do not describe cancellation as free.
  • ChatWallet's FAQ says an ordinary payment cannot be reversed. That does not contradict the separate menu for cancelling an unredeemed CashSend or withdrawal.
  • Use only official numbers: CashSend 0860 111 123, general enquiries 0860 008 600, and fraud 0860 557 557.

Capitec works differently

Capitec has no self-service Send Cash cancel button. The sender must call Capitec to request a hold and then collect the cash themselves, or wait for the documented 30-day return. See our Capitec Cash Send reversal guide.

Frequently asked questions

Can you reverse an Absa CashSend?+
You can cancel an unredeemed CashSend in Absa ChatWallet, or manage an unredeemed transaction in Absa Online Banking. Once the cash has been collected, the self-service cancellation no longer applies.
How do I cancel an Absa CashSend in ChatWallet?+
WhatsApp 086 000 2428, say Hi and enter your ChatWallet PIN. Choose More options, Wallet Options or My transactions, Manage CashSends, Transaction list and Unredeemed. Select the CashSend, open CashSend or Withdrawal options and choose Cancel.
Can I cancel an Absa CashSend with *120*2272#?+
Absa’s current help documents *120*2272# for sending CashSend, not cancelling it. Use Online Banking or ChatWallet for an unredeemed CashSend.
What happens if nobody collects the CashSend?+
Absa’s personal CashSend page says the payment is available for 30 days. It does not state on that page when or whether an expired personal CashSend is automatically returned, so do not promise yourself an automatic refund. Contact Absa if it expires with money outstanding.
Is there a fee to cancel an Absa CashSend?+
Absa’s public 2026 pricing documents do not list a separate CashSend cancellation fee, but they also do not state whether the original sending fee is refunded. Check the confirmation screen or ask Absa rather than relying on a fee quoted by a third party.
What if the CashSend SMS did not arrive?+
Do not immediately create another CashSend. Check the unredeemed transaction in Online Banking and use the resend option if available. If the transaction is missing or collection still fails, call the CashSend help line on 0860 111 123.
What if the recipient already withdrew the CashSend?+
The unredeemed-CashSend cancellation is no longer available. Ask the recipient to return the money. For a scam or unauthorised transaction, call Absa Fraud on 0860 557 557, or +27 11 501 5089 from outside South Africa, and report it to SAPS.
